You'll be needing to fill a fair few figures as well as boil a handful of them, they do not fit together properly.  All the complex strain models are warped in some way.  The only thing I can think is they pulled the figs from the molds while they were hot so they warped.  Even some of my one piece models had to be heated as the feet were horribly crooked.  Pity to ruin such nice figures with shoddy casting.  A lot don't matter that they are warped, but feet are important.

Also, the Biohazard cards are a different size and colors are different.  The tokens in my set of off-cut (not as bad as first edition SDE, but still losing a smidge of graphics on most of them)

I personally expected a bit more from them in terms of quality control for the components, however it was a steal for the price I paid. 

Now, from reading the rules and looking over everything the game mechanics look top notch, even my wife was impressed with the rulebook layout, it is nice and easy to follow.

This is what I got miniature wise with my 2 Biohazard sets. Numbers are totals.
 

Bases: Large(50mm) x20, Small(25mm) x142 +2 more with Resin Kara.

Strain:
  Grendlr............................x4
  Cthonian..........................x4(missing 1 mask)
  Brimstone........................x8
  Scythe Witch....................x8
  Quasimodo....................x12
  Stalker (Long Claw)........x12
  Revenant (Fat)................x12
  Revenant (Big Arm)........x16
  Revenant (Small Claw)....x16

Vanguard:
Characters:
  Resin Kara....x2
  Kara.............x2
  Morgan........x2
  Barker..........x2 (Each with 2 weapons)
  Akosha.........x2
  Hurley..........x4

Samaritans:
  Reaver (Complete model)......x6
  Reaver (No gun)...................x2
  Lancer (Weapon only)...........x6
  MPGL (Weapon only)............x6
  Male with Helmet................x18
  Female without Helmet........x18
  Female with Helmet.............x16
  Rifles..................................x42

I still have to go through the cards to see if I'm missing any.
